The Art of Minimalism: Simplifying Spaces with Expert Remodeling Techniques
Minimalism begins with the philosophy of "less is more." When approaching a remodeling project, the first step is to identify the main purpose of each room. Focus on integrating elements that serve multiple functions, creating an environment that is both practical and inviting. Consider open floor plans that blend living areas into fluid, connected spaces. Removing unnecessary walls not only enhances natural light but also fosters a sense of unity throughout your home.
Another crucial element in minimalist design is color. Neutral palettes dominate minimalistic homes, offering a backdrop that is both soothing and sophisticated. Whites, greys, and earth tones can be complemented with occasional pops of color through art or carefully selected furniture. This approach maintains simplicity while allowing personal expression.
The choice of materials is equally vital. Opt for natural materials that emphasize quality and durability. Think sleek hardwood floors, stone countertops, and glass fixtures that embody a clean and understated elegance. These materials not only contribute to aesthetic appeal but also ensure longevity, reducing the need for frequent replacements and repairs.
Storage solutions play a pivotal role in minimalist remodeling. Everyday clutter can disrupt the harmony of a space, so it's important to incorporate innovative storage solutions that keep belongings out of sight. Built-in shelving, hidden compartments, and multi-functional furniture can discreetly manage household items, maintaining the sleek lines and open spaces characteristic of minimalism.
Lighting also plays a substantial role in minimalist design. Embrace natural light by opting for expansive windows, skylights, or glass walls when possible. Where artificial lighting is necessary, choose fixtures that are minimalistic in design yet provide maximal illumination. LED lighting with dimming capabilities can offer versatility, allowing you to adjust the mood of a room effortlessly.
Sustainability is another consideration equally married to minimalism. Eco-friendly remodeling choices, such as energy-efficient appliances and sustainable building materials, are not only good for the planet but also resonate with the minimalist ethos of conscious consumption. Solar panels, efficient heating systems, and smart home technology can seamlessly integrate with the minimalist aesthetic and offer cost savings on energy bills.
Finally, minimalism is about creating a space that reflects tranquility and simplicity. Incorporating nature through indoor plants or garden views can add a touch of serenity and break the monotony of stark spaces. Remember, every element in a minimalist space should serve a purpose, whether functional or aesthetic.
